Essential People Skills for the Leaders
People skills are the different attributes and competencies that give allowance to an individual to play well with others. These skills define how people interact with each other and communicate ideas effectively to tackle conflicts and achieve various personal and business goals. The people skills are important for not only the business domains such as sales, marketing, customer service but also for all the employees in the organization to ensure smooth and easy functioning of the organization.

Ways to improve people skills
The ways to improve on your people skills include:
Acknowledge the Areas of Improvement
When the person accepts the fact that he has some weaknesses, which is actually the first step towards improvement. Without this confession, one cannot become better in his interactions with the other people. This is in fact the first and the hardest move for improving one’s people skills.
Commit to Improving People Skills
Once a person admits his flaws in a certain area, he needs to change his performance. However, some people are not willing to take time out to bring about the change. Change is not easy, so once a person makes commitment it becomes easier to make the change.
Attend Quality Management Training Seminars
Quality training can help the person by giving them the critical knowledge that they need to develop for improving their people skills. Effective training gives opportunities within the seminar to practice the key skills. Moreover, going for the training process outside the workplace provides confidentiality also. As the person can experiment and be more open about his drawbacks without any fear of accountancy like it happens in the workplace.
Taking a Behavioral Assessment
The behavioral assessments like the emotional intelligence, conflict mode instruments and multiple others are the effective tools for improving the people skills. These kinds of assessments provide an insight in the areas like communications, conflict resolution, motivation, team building and some other areas. In the business environment, there are various professionals who are not accessed or administered properly and this is what adds to the confusion and thereby they deliver less productivity.
Find and Adopt a Business Mentor
Finding a mentor who can exemplify the people skill management, which is extremely necessary for self-improvement efforts. An additional benefit of this approach is that it allows the person to get feedback from some other person who has proven abilities in the desired area. The most efficient way is to go to work with your mentor and observe them in action.
Be Receptive to all the Feedback, Specially the Negative Feedback
A person needs to listen to the organization for the feedback and performance. The feedback is always available if the person is willing to listen to it. The feedback can come through the formal sources like the company’s climate surveys, 360-degree performance appraisal feedback, the use of internal or external consultants and various other methods. It is possible that a person will get negative feedback at times. A person with good people skills will act optimistic in such situation and act in a positive manner.

It is essential that a person is efficient in both verbal and non-verbal skills. The verbal skill includes having the ability to know what is to be spoken at what time. A person with good verbal people skills is thought to speak with a clear voice, have an inflection and ensure confidence in what they say.
The other aspect is the non-verbal skills, which include body language, standing up straight, making eye contact, making appropriate gestures, smiling and nodding the head that ensures the person is listening carefully. Besides these, there are some other kinds or examples of people skills, which are explained below:
Sensitivity to Others
This skill shows the ability to keep a deep interest in the feeling and concerns of the other person and identifying the ways to help people.
Insight into Others
It displays an understanding of what makes people do what they do and tolerating the actions of others. This makes a person capable in reading the mood of others.
Openness to Others
A person having good skills is open to the other people in conversation with him, shares his personal experiences, and above all trusts others.
Respect
It exhibits the consideration of the feelings, thoughts, needs, wishes and the preferences of others, irrespective of the cultures and races.
Speaking or Presenting
This presents the information precisely and confidently to other people. So that the person can make a necessary amount of eye contact and pay the required amount of attention towards the audience and the individuals.
Active Listening
It involves paying complete attention on what the other person is saying, taking some time to understand the points or the opinions made by others, asking the questions as and when needed and most importantly not interrupting inappropriately.
Conversation
The conversation means not just speaking clearly but also listening actively. Moreover, an important part of this skill is to attend to others and seek the clarification wherever necessary.
Persuasion
This depicts the ability of a person to influence the other person’s beliefs and actions. Moreover, it also involves the ability to win the other person’s cooperation and support for the ideas and activities.
Team Membership
A person with this skill works comfortably with all the people and groups in an organization. In addition, it displays a person’s commitment towards the team’s objectives and concerns.
Team Participation
A person who participates well in a team has good people skills in a manner that, the person openly expresses the views and the opinions within the team. Moreover, the person shows willingness to take upon the work and responsibilities in accordance with his or her experience.
Leadership
This is one of the most important people skills. It exhibits the ability of a person to communicate a vision or an aim to the other people and lead them towards achieving the same. In addition, it pushes the person to perform the desired actions and get the results by winning the support of others.
